A Graduate Certificate in Employee Productivity Tracking equips professionals with the skills to optimize workplace efficiency and boost employee performance. The program focuses on the latest technologies and methodologies for accurate and ethical data collection and analysis.
Learning outcomes include mastering data analytics techniques relevant to employee productivity, developing proficiency in using productivity tracking software, and understanding legal and ethical considerations surrounding employee monitoring. Graduates will be able to design and implement effective productivity tracking systems, interpret data to inform strategic decisions, and contribute to a more productive and engaged workforce.
The certificate program typically spans 12-18 months, allowing for flexibility to balance professional commitments with academic pursuits. The curriculum is designed to be highly practical, incorporating real-world case studies and hands-on projects using industry-standard tools such as project management software and time tracking applications.
This Graduate Certificate in Employee Productivity Tracking is highly relevant to various industries, including human resources, operations management, and project management. The skills learned are directly applicable to improving team performance, streamlining workflows, and making data-driven decisions about resource allocation, ultimately leading to increased profitability and a positive impact on the bottom line. Demand for professionals skilled in workforce analytics and employee monitoring is steadily increasing.
Graduates gain a competitive advantage by understanding performance management strategies and the impact of employee engagement on overall productivity. The program also provides valuable insights into data visualization and reporting, enhancing communication of key findings to stakeholders.

Why this course?
A Graduate Certificate in Employee Productivity Tracking is increasingly significant in today's UK market. Businesses are under pressure to optimize efficiency and demonstrate return on investment, leading to a surge in demand for professionals skilled in productivity analysis and improvement. According to a recent survey by the Chartered Institute of Personnel and Development (CIPD), 70% of UK businesses reported an increase in the use of employee productivity tracking software in the last two years. This reflects a broader trend towards data-driven decision-making in HR and operations. Furthermore, a significant number of employees value transparency and clarity regarding performance metrics – an aspect addressed within the context of ethical data handling covered in the certificate program. The ability to effectively analyze employee data, identify productivity bottlenecks, and implement targeted interventions is a highly sought-after skill, making this certificate a valuable asset for career advancement.
